What Should I Do About My Relationship

When it comes to relationships, there are a lot of things to think about. What should you do if you’re not sure whether you should stay in or break up with your partner? Here are some tips to help you make the right decision for you.

First, ask yourself why you’re not sure whether to stay or go. Are there major problems in the relationship that you can’t fix, like constant arguing or lack of trust? Or are you just not feeling as connected to your partner as you used to?

If there are major problems that you can’t fix, it might be time to break up. But if you’re just not feeling as connected as you used to, it might be worth trying to work things out.

Talk to your partner about your concerns. They might not even be aware that there’s a problem. If you can communicate openly and honestly with each other, it will help you figure out what to do next.

If you decide to stay in the relationship, make a commitment to work on it. You’ll need to put in some effort if you want things to improve. Have patience and be willing to compromise.

If you decide to break up, do it in a respectful way. Don’t burn any bridges, because you might need to cross them again someday. Be kind and understanding, and wish your partner the best.

No matter what you decide to do, remember that it’s okay to be uncertain. It’s normal to have doubts about your relationship from time to time. The most important thing is to make the decision that’s right for you.

What are the 5 steps to fix a relationship?

Fixing a relationship can be difficult, but it’s not impossible. Here are the five steps you need to take to fix your relationship:

1. Talk to your partner about your feelings.

The first step to fixing a relationship is to talk to your partner about your feelings. This can be a difficult conversation, but it’s important that you both share your thoughts and feelings with each other.

2. Listen to your partner.

Once you’ve communicated with your partner, it’s important to listen to what they have to say. If they’re feeling hurt or neglected, make sure you do your best to address their concerns.

3. Make compromises.

In any relationship, there will be times when you need to make compromises. If your partner is unhappy with something you’re doing, be willing to change your behavior.

4. Set boundaries.

In the same vein, you also need to set boundaries. If your partner is crossing a line, let them know that it’s not acceptable.

5. Don’t give up.

Finally, remember that fixing a relationship takes time and effort. Don’t give up if things get difficult – keep working at it and you’ll eventually see results.
